This beautiful 5-piece glass giftware set has been donated by Deborah Goldhaft of Fire and Ice Studio of Pawtucket, Rhode Island.  Each piece is made of repurposed glass and the set includes a small, medium and large flower plate, a seahorse vase and a dragonfly hurricane lamp. 

Fire & Ice Studio is an architectural glass studio specializing in custom décor and design for the home.  They find glass that can be reused for their custom projects and reuse as much material as possible.  The studio also produces limited lines of recycled glass giftware.  Their recycled wine bottle line has evolved into the bottles with corks and pour-spouts, as well as the lighting line of pendant/hurricane lamps. The wine bottles we reuse are local discards from the Providence area.  They are decorated in their studio’s custom graphics. These graphic designs are being developed into their “Affordable Art Glass” architectural line.  This line’s purpose is to move fun, art and beauty into American homes and lifestyles.  High quality Art at an affordable price. The giftware is sold exclusively at the Pawtucket studio.  They produce a small line of "green" glass gifts to sell during open studios,  by appointment, or special order.  As a result of the giftware being mostly recycled or reused, we have limited quantities and varying price lines.
